Heads-up for support: when a Fernbridge export job fails in CI, don't just mash retry. Check whether the upstream snapshot finished first — retrying against a half-written snapshot corrupts the archive and we have to rebuild it manually. If the snapshot is green, one retry usually does it. Oona verified this on the latest pipeline run, noted just below.

pipeline stamp: htk4_66df

Q: Why did the Tillman payroll export switch from fixed-width to delimited? A: Our new processor, Corvid Ledger, rejects fixed-width files. When reviewing, check that currency fields keep two decimals and the header row matches spec v4 exactly. The full field mapping and sample files are on the spec page here.

dashboard of yahag-bawef = https://grafana.paliqsoft.internal/board/job/pages/run/77d2cb9fd634d685

**Q: When can deliveries use the loading dock?**

The Varnell House dock accepts deliveries 07:00–15:30, Monday to Friday. Contractors arriving outside those hours must book a slot with facilities at least a day ahead. The dock shutter is badge-controlled; approved contractors can open the side pedestrian door with the code below.

door code, tajof-kageg: bdg-QVDCE-3

# InkLedger Environments

InkLedger, our PDF invoice renderer, runs in three environments: dev, staging, and production. Each environment has its own font cache, template bucket, and render queue. New team members should verify staging parity before promoting any template change. Please read each setting carefully before editing anything. The staging environment currently uses the following configuration values.

deployment values, yadup-tajof:
oliath:
  log_level: debug
  metrics_host: metrics.oliath.zemvarlabs.internal
  pool_size: 4